Classic British Pub Charm in the Heart of London
Nestled on Oxendon Street just off bustling Leicester Square, The Coach House is a traditional British pub offering hearty fare, a great selection of beers, and a lively yet easygoing vibe. With its wood-paneled interiors and welcoming staff, it’s a go-to stop for both locals and visitors looking for a casual dining experience before or after catching a show nearby.
The menu features classic pub favorites—think fish and chips, pies, and Sunday roasts—alongside a solid range of ales, lagers, and wines. It’s a no-fuss spot that delivers on comfort food and cozy atmosphere, all within walking distance of London’s top entertainment venues.
Why Concert-goers love it
Location is everything, and The Coach House delivers. It's just a short stroll from major West End theatres and live music venues, making it a convenient stop for a pre-show pint or post-gig unwind. The vibe is lively without being overwhelming, and service is efficient and friendly, ideal for those on a tight schedule. There’s no formal dress code, so it’s easy to swing by straight from sightseeing or hotel check-in.

What People Say
Reviewers love the great location, noting its proximity to the West End and public transport. Many mention the friendly staff and describe the food as comforting and satisfying, especially the fish and chips and Sunday roast. The pub’s historic charm and traditional décor also earn praise, making it a memorable part of a London night out.
Areas for Improvement
Some guests note that it can get busy before showtime, so seating isn’t always guaranteed without a booking. The menu is solid but sticks to traditional pub fare—those seeking gourmet or modern cuisine might find it a bit limited. Still, most visitors agree it delivers exactly what a classic pub should.
